In this episode, we have Tanul Vikamshi with us. Tanul is an artist, sculptor and educator. He studied Modelling and Sculpture from J.J. School of Arts but unfortunately in the 3rd year, met with an accident and lost sensation of his lower body. He believed that education has to start from roots so he started Alag Angle along with his brother Lalit Vikamshi and Milli Vikamshi. Alag Angle community art and design center induce a vibrant art and design environment in Central India by setting up open studio spaces for young makers of the region to practice and appreciate innovations in art and design.
